We had a similar Issue when upgrading from R81.10 to EA R82. It turned out to be the filesystem as well and for us the solution was to do a clean install of R81.10, which changed the filesystem to XFS. Upgrading from older versions keeps the ext3 filesystem, only a clean install will change it.

I'm pretty sure '$FWDIR/bin/upgrade_tools/migrate export' and import are only used to move between two systems at the same version (e.g, physical server running R81.10 to a newer physical server running R81.10). You have to use '$FWDIR/scripts/migrate_server export' and import to move between versions.
